Ta otwarta platforma jest przeznaczona dla wszystkich majsterkowiczów, w tym twórców robotów. Jeśli choć trochę interesujesz się elektroniką i chcesz zacząć pisać własne obwody, Arduino jest idealnym miejscem do rozpoczęcia. Nie będziesz musiał tracić czasu na projektowanie własnej płytki, wybór odpowiedniego programatora i żmudną konfigurację środowiska. Wszystko będzie działać natychmiast!
Czym jest arduino?
Z perspektywy początkującego Arduino to gotowy „zestaw startowy” z popularnym mikrokontrolerem AVR. Stworzony z odpowiednimi założeniami, dzięki czemu nie wymaga zewnętrznych programistów, nie ma problemu ze współpracą z dedykowanym kompilatorem, do którego można dokupić „nieograniczoną” ilość kart rozszerzeń (np. sterowników silników, wyświetlaczy, modułów wykonawczych). Jednak prawdziwa moc Arduino leży w dedykowanym języku programowania opartym na C/C++. Rozpoczynając swoją przygodę z mikrokontrolerami warto poznać przynajmniej podstawy ich budowy i działania. Na szczęście dzięki Arduino nie musisz znać rejestrów mikrokontrolera, aby zaprogramować swój system. Wszystko oparte jest o przyjazne biblioteki, dzięki czemu tworzenie nawet skomplikowanych programów jest w zasięgu początkujących programistów. Arduino to moduł z mikrokontrolerem, który można zaprogramować w bardzo prosty sposób z wykorzystaniem publicznie dostępnej biblioteki z wykorzystaniem języka zbliżonego do C/C++.
Różne wersje Arduino – popularne klony
Jak wspomniałem, Arduino jest otwartą platformą sprzętową. Oznacza to, że każdy może stworzyć własne Arduino lub zaprojektować płytkę zgodną z tym standardem. Zestawy innych firm, które działają jak Arduino, są potocznie nazywane klonami. Klony można podzielić na dwa typy: jawne podróbki, imitacje oryginałów i płytki zgodne z Arduino. Dla przykładu, gdybyś szukał wspomnianego powyżej Arduino UNO i znalazł płytkę identyczną jak ta na moim zdjęciu za mniej niż 80 zł, to byłaby to 100% podróbka. Oczywiście możesz zaryzykować i kupić. Wybór należy do Ciebie, czy chcesz wspierać firmy, które zarabiają nieuczciwie, czy wybrać firmy, które dokładają wszelkich starań, aby wyprodukować swoją wersję. Najtańsze płytki imitujące oryginalne płytki są zwykle wykonane z elementów niskiej jakości, które mogą uszkodzić cały system!
Zalety Arduino
Projekt rozpoczął się we Włoszech w 2005 roku. Od tego czasu zgromadził legion zwolenników i zapalonych użytkowników. Od samego początku Arduino było przeznaczone dla osób, które miały wcześniej niewielki kontakt z programowaniem mikrokontrolerów. Doskonałe środowisko, przyjazna składnia i niska cena sprawiają, że Ardunio jest niezwykle popularne. Społeczność zbudowana wokół tego projektu jest ogromna. Niesie to za sobą wiele korzyści. Z punktu widzenia początkującego najważniejsze są trzy: Mnóstwo gotowych rozwiązań. Na Arduino powstały różne projekty. Jeśli wymyślisz coś „nowego” i interesującego, to 90% z was już to robiło na Arduino, a opis projektu jest już zamieszczony w internecie. Popularność platformy sprawia, że producent przygotował nieskończoną różnorodność płytek i nadstawek. Duża liczba użytkowników ułatwia znalezienie pomocy, gdy masz ważny problem.


